Falcons sign offensive lineman Baker


The Atlanta Journal-Constitution
Published on: 07/25/08

Offensive tackle Sam Baker, a rookie from USC taken with the 21st pick in the April draft, agreed to terms of a contract with the Falcons on Friday night.

Baker's deal means all of the Falcons' draft picks are signed and will be with the team when training camp begins Saturday with an 8:30 a.m. workout.

"We are really excited to have everyone in camp on time," coach Mike Smith said.

While terms of the contract were not announced by the Falcons, last season's 21st pick, safety Reggie Nelson, signed a five-year deal worth $9.55 million with Jacksonville.

The Falcons traded with Washington to move up to acquire the 21st pick to allow them to pick Baker. While at USC, he was a three-time first-team All-American.
